kuryr-kubernetes/kuryr_kubernetes/cni
Danil Golov b0ce30142e Annotate nodes with pci info for direct ports
This commit allows to add pci information for direct
neutron ports attached to PODs into nodes annotations.
It happens on binding stage when pci information can
be requested.

Also this commit allows to delete annotations for such
ports when apropriate POD is deleted and VFs are returned
into host's network namespace.

For future commits: it is necessary to update neutron
ports with pci info when POD is in Running state.

Change-Id: I5ea8da6bb3143fd689e701f5e503488d4a6c9b33
Closes-Bug: 1818606
Signed-off-by: Danil Golov <d.golov@samsung.com>
2019-05-15 14:46:42 +03:00
..
binding Annotate nodes with pci info for direct ports 2019-05-15 14:46:42 +03:00
daemon dict_object.keys() is not required for *in* operator 2018-12-19 17:33:41 +05:30
plugins Remove way of running without kuryr-daemon 2019-02-04 12:53:00 +01:00
__init__.py Experimental CNI & VIFBridge binding 2016-12-05 18:05:22 +00:00
api.py Remove way of running without kuryr-daemon 2019-02-04 12:53:00 +01:00
handlers.py spelling error 2018-12-08 02:54:29 +00:00
health.py Add missing ws separator between words 2018-11-21 16:04:41 +08:00
main.py Remove way of running without kuryr-daemon 2019-02-04 12:53:00 +01:00
utils.py cni health: track all cgroup memory usage 2018-03-06 22:24:58 +01:00